Operation
1 )
Hammer drilling operation
When drilling in concrete, granite, tile, etc., press the action mode changing button on
the
mark side fully. Position the adjusting ring
so
that the pointer points to the
mark. Be sure to use
a
tungsten-carbide tipped bit. To position
a hole
accurately,
start the tool slowly and then increase the drilling speed gradually. Do not apply more
pressure when the hole becomes clogged with chips
or
particles. Instead, run the tool
a t
an idle, then remove the bit partially from the hole. By repeating this several times,
the hole will be cleaned out.
CAUTION :
Pressing excessively on the tool will not speed up the drilling. In fact, this excessive
pressure will only serve to damage the tip of your bit, decrease the tool performance
and shorten the service life of the tool.
